The History of David Austin Roses

David Austin Roses were first introduced in the 1960s by English rose breeder David Austin. Austin was a horticulturist and farmer who started his rose breeding program in the 1950s with the goal of creating a new type of rose that combined the beauty and fragrance of old-fashioned roses with the repeat blooming and disease resistance of modern roses.

After years of experimentation and crossbreeding, Austin successfully created his first English Rose in 1961, named 'Constance Spry.' This rose quickly gained popularity for its large, fragrant blooms and has since become a classic in the world of roses.

Over the years, David Austin Roses has continued to produce new varieties, each with their unique charm and characteristics, including 'Gertrude Jekyll,' 'Munstead Wood,' and 'Mary Rose.' Today, there are over 200 varieties of David Austin Roses, each with its distinct beauty and scent.

Characteristics of David Austin Roses

David Austin Roses are known for their large, cup-shaped blooms, which are often densely packed with petals. Their colors range from soft pastels to rich, deep hues, and many have a delightful fragrance that harkens back to old-fashioned roses.

In addition to their beauty, David Austin Roses are also highly valued for their disease resistance and repeat blooming. Unlike many other roses, which may only bloom once a season, David Austin Roses will often produce multiple flushes of blooms throughout the growing season.

Growing Requirements of David Austin Roses

If you are interested in growing David Austin Roses, it is essential to provide them with the right growing conditions. These roses prefer well-drained soil that is rich in organic matter and full sun exposure, although they can tolerate some shade.

It is also important to prune David Austin Roses regularly to promote healthy growth and maximize blooming. Pruning should be done in the early spring before new growth appears, and deadheading spent blooms will encourage the plant to produce more flowers.
